SMART on FHIR Python Client 4.2.0
 
Loading...
Searching...
No Matches
fhirclient.models.task.TaskInput Class Reference

Information used to perform task. More...

Inheritance diagram for fhirclient.models.task.TaskInput:
fhirclient.models.backboneelement.BackboneElement fhirclient.models.element.Element fhirclient.models.fhirabstractbase.FHIRAbstractBase

Public Member Functions

 __init__ (self, jsondict=None, strict=True)
 Initialize all valid properties.
 
 elementProperties (self)
 Returns a list of tuples, one tuple for each property that should be serialized, as: ("name", "json_name", type, is_list, "of_many", not_optional)
 
- Public Member Functions inherited from fhirclient.models.fhirabstractbase.FHIRAbstractBase
 with_json (cls, jsonobj)
 Initialize an element from a JSON dictionary or array.
 
 with_json_and_owner (cls, jsonobj, owner)
 Instantiates by forwarding to with_json(), then remembers the "owner" of the instantiated elements.
 
 update_with_json (self, jsondict)
 Update the receiver with data in a JSON dictionary.
 
 as_json (self)
 Serializes to JSON by inspecting elementProperties() and creating a JSON dictionary of all registered properties.
 
 owningResource (self)
 Walks the owner hierarchy and returns the next parent that is a DomainResource instance.
 
 owningBundle (self)
 Walks the owner hierarchy and returns the next parent that is a Bundle instance.
 
 resolvedReference (self, refid)
 Returns the resolved reference with the given id, if it has been resolved already.
 
 didResolveReference (self, refid, resolved)
 Called by FHIRResource when it resolves a reference.
 

Public Attributes

 type
 
 valueAddress
 
 valueAge
 
 valueAnnotation
 
 valueAttachment
 
 valueBase64Binary
 
 valueBoolean
 
 valueCanonical
 
 valueCode
 
 valueCodeableConcept
 
 valueCoding
 
 valueContactDetail
 
 valueContactPoint
 
 valueContributor
 
 valueCount
 
 valueDataRequirement
 
 valueDate
 
 valueDateTime
 
 valueDecimal
 
 valueDistance
 
 valueDosage
 
 valueDuration
 
 valueExpression
 
 valueHumanName
 
 valueId
 
 valueIdentifier
 
 valueInstant
 
 valueInteger
 
 valueMarkdown
 
 valueMeta
 
 valueMoney
 
 valueOid
 
 valueParameterDefinition
 
 valuePeriod
 
 valuePositiveInt
 
 valueQuantity
 
 valueRange
 
 valueRatio
 
 valueReference
 
 valueRelatedArtifact
 
 valueSampledData
 
 valueSignature
 
 valueString
 
 valueTime
 
 valueTiming
 
 valueTriggerDefinition
 
 valueUnsignedInt
 
 valueUri
 
 valueUrl
 
 valueUsageContext
 
 valueUuid
 
- Public Attributes inherited from fhirclient.models.backboneelement.BackboneElement
 modifierExtension
 
- Public Attributes inherited from fhirclient.models.element.Element
 extension
 
 id
 

Static Public Attributes

str resource_type = "TaskInput"
 
- Static Public Attributes inherited from fhirclient.models.backboneelement.BackboneElement
str resource_type = "BackboneElement"
 
- Static Public Attributes inherited from fhirclient.models.element.Element
str resource_type = "Element"
 

Additional Inherited Members

- Protected Member Functions inherited from fhirclient.models.fhirabstractbase.FHIRAbstractBase
 _with_json_dict (cls, jsondict)
 Internal method to instantiate from JSON dictionary.
 
 _matches_type (self, value, typ)
 
- Protected Attributes inherited from fhirclient.models.fhirabstractbase.FHIRAbstractBase
 _resolved
 
 _owner
 

Detailed Description

Information used to perform task.

Additional information that may be needed in the execution of the task.

Constructor & Destructor Documentation

◆ __init__()

fhirclient.models.task.TaskInput.__init__ (   self,
  jsondict = None,
  strict = True 
)

Initialize all valid properties.

   :raises: FHIRValidationError on validation errors, unless strict is False
Parameters
jsondictdict A JSON dictionary to use for initialization
strictbool If True (the default), invalid variables will raise a TypeError

Reimplemented from fhirclient.models.backboneelement.BackboneElement.

Member Function Documentation

◆ elementProperties()

fhirclient.models.task.TaskInput.elementProperties (   self)

Returns a list of tuples, one tuple for each property that should be serialized, as: ("name", "json_name", type, is_list, "of_many", not_optional)

Reimplemented from fhirclient.models.backboneelement.BackboneElement.

Member Data Documentation

◆ resource_type

str fhirclient.models.task.TaskInput.resource_type = "TaskInput"
static

◆ type

fhirclient.models.task.TaskInput.type

◆ valueAddress

fhirclient.models.task.TaskInput.valueAddress

◆ valueAge

fhirclient.models.task.TaskInput.valueAge

◆ valueAnnotation

fhirclient.models.task.TaskInput.valueAnnotation

◆ valueAttachment

fhirclient.models.task.TaskInput.valueAttachment

◆ valueBase64Binary

fhirclient.models.task.TaskInput.valueBase64Binary

◆ valueBoolean

fhirclient.models.task.TaskInput.valueBoolean

◆ valueCanonical

fhirclient.models.task.TaskInput.valueCanonical

◆ valueCode

fhirclient.models.task.TaskInput.valueCode

◆ valueCodeableConcept

fhirclient.models.task.TaskInput.valueCodeableConcept

◆ valueCoding

fhirclient.models.task.TaskInput.valueCoding

◆ valueContactDetail

fhirclient.models.task.TaskInput.valueContactDetail

◆ valueContactPoint

fhirclient.models.task.TaskInput.valueContactPoint

◆ valueContributor

fhirclient.models.task.TaskInput.valueContributor

◆ valueCount

fhirclient.models.task.TaskInput.valueCount

◆ valueDataRequirement

fhirclient.models.task.TaskInput.valueDataRequirement

◆ valueDate

fhirclient.models.task.TaskInput.valueDate

◆ valueDateTime

fhirclient.models.task.TaskInput.valueDateTime

◆ valueDecimal

fhirclient.models.task.TaskInput.valueDecimal

◆ valueDistance

fhirclient.models.task.TaskInput.valueDistance

◆ valueDosage

fhirclient.models.task.TaskInput.valueDosage

◆ valueDuration

fhirclient.models.task.TaskInput.valueDuration

◆ valueExpression

fhirclient.models.task.TaskInput.valueExpression

◆ valueHumanName

fhirclient.models.task.TaskInput.valueHumanName

◆ valueId

fhirclient.models.task.TaskInput.valueId

◆ valueIdentifier

fhirclient.models.task.TaskInput.valueIdentifier

◆ valueInstant

fhirclient.models.task.TaskInput.valueInstant

◆ valueInteger

fhirclient.models.task.TaskInput.valueInteger

◆ valueMarkdown

fhirclient.models.task.TaskInput.valueMarkdown

◆ valueMeta

fhirclient.models.task.TaskInput.valueMeta

◆ valueMoney

fhirclient.models.task.TaskInput.valueMoney

◆ valueOid

fhirclient.models.task.TaskInput.valueOid

◆ valueParameterDefinition

fhirclient.models.task.TaskInput.valueParameterDefinition

◆ valuePeriod

fhirclient.models.task.TaskInput.valuePeriod

◆ valuePositiveInt

fhirclient.models.task.TaskInput.valuePositiveInt

◆ valueQuantity

fhirclient.models.task.TaskInput.valueQuantity

◆ valueRange

fhirclient.models.task.TaskInput.valueRange

◆ valueRatio

fhirclient.models.task.TaskInput.valueRatio

◆ valueReference

fhirclient.models.task.TaskInput.valueReference

◆ valueRelatedArtifact

fhirclient.models.task.TaskInput.valueRelatedArtifact

◆ valueSampledData

fhirclient.models.task.TaskInput.valueSampledData

◆ valueSignature

fhirclient.models.task.TaskInput.valueSignature

◆ valueString

fhirclient.models.task.TaskInput.valueString

◆ valueTime

fhirclient.models.task.TaskInput.valueTime

◆ valueTiming

fhirclient.models.task.TaskInput.valueTiming

◆ valueTriggerDefinition

fhirclient.models.task.TaskInput.valueTriggerDefinition

◆ valueUnsignedInt

fhirclient.models.task.TaskInput.valueUnsignedInt

◆ valueUri

fhirclient.models.task.TaskInput.valueUri

◆ valueUrl

fhirclient.models.task.TaskInput.valueUrl

◆ valueUsageContext

fhirclient.models.task.TaskInput.valueUsageContext

◆ valueUuid

fhirclient.models.task.TaskInput.valueUuid

The documentation for this class was generated from the following file: